Output 1418d05e6a371f4edc12d04b611936814475659e27d3bf76e07f562e3354d235:0

value
1975182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50f5c133c28a8cf40e6b10b1aae1823dba6d7f91 OP_EQUAL
address
3956PE3uhgiNpXn3dN3nLJYsGCbM9zCUAu
transaction
1418d05e6a371f4edc12d04b611936814475659e27d3bf76e07f562e3354d235
confirmations
124120
spent
true